Council approves five-year contribution to Ramona Bowl programming; mayor abstains
Summary
Council agreed to a five-year commitment of $50,000 annually to the Ramona Bowl Amphitheatre Association for programming and operations, totaling $250,000; Mayor Krupa abstained to avoid a perception issue (she serves on the board), and the motion passed 4-0 with one abstention.

The Hemet City Council voted to authorize an annual contribution of $50,000 to the Ramona Bowl Amphitheatre Association for fiscal years 2025—26 through 2029—30 (total $250,000). City staff presented the Ramona Bowl's strategic plan and explained the association is seeking concurrent capital funding while ongoing operations need stable programming dollars. Board representatives described increased programming activity, new market events and plans for revitalization.
City Attorney noted that Mayor Krupa and Councilmember Peterson serve on the Ramona Bowl board in volunteer roles and advised participation in the discussion was not disqualifying under the Political Reform Act; Mayor Krupa nonetheless abstained from the vote to avoid any perception of conflict. Councilmember Clark moved the multi-year contribution and Councilmember Lodge seconded; roll call showed four yes votes and one abstention. Council directed the city manager to include the contribution in the upcoming budget cycle and to execute necessary agreements or amendments.
